Output a2063316632d40bcb642f97527159f8e41425c9b933a2dddcaa85de0ed9e0762:1

value
22403
script pubkey
OP_0 OP_PUSHBYTES_20 3024afde25a1f2d43c227881139da2943825e252
address
bc1qxqj2lh3958edg0pz0zq388dzjsuztcjjuwyqez
transaction
a2063316632d40bcb642f97527159f8e41425c9b933a2dddcaa85de0ed9e0762
confirmations
78918
spent
true